The urgency of addressing battery waste cannot be overstated. EV batteries, typically composed of lithium-ion cells, contain valuable metals like lithium, cobalt, and nickel. These metals are not only finite but also environmentally taxing to mine. Without proper recycling protocols, the discarded batteries could lead to environmental degradation and resource scarcity. Thus, the recycling of EV batteries emerges as a powerful tool in our sustainability arsenal, offering a solution that conserves natural resources while reducing pollution.
But recycling is just one piece of the puzzle. The concept of second-life batteries adds a new dimension to this narrative. After serving their primary purpose in powering EVs, these batteries often retain significant storage capacity, making them ideal candidates for repurposing. Imagine a world where retired EV batteries power homes, businesses, and even entire communities—this is not a distant dream but a burgeoning reality. Through innovative strategies, these second-life batteries are being harnessed for renewable energy storage, grid stabilization, and even backup power solutions.

### Recap of Key Points
To begin, we explored the **importance of EV recycling**. With the rapid rise in electric vehicle adoption, recycling has become a critical component in mitigating environmental impacts. By recovering valuable materials like lithium, cobalt, and nickel, we can reduce dependency on mining, which is often harmful to ecosystems and communities. This not only conserves resources but also lowers the overall carbon footprint of EV production.
Next, we examined the concept of **second-life batteries**. After batteries retire from vehicular use, they still retain significant energy capacity. Repurposing these batteries for stationary energy storage systems can support renewable energy integration, stabilize power grids, and provide backup power solutions. This extends the useful life of the batteries, enhancing their value and sustainability.
Furthermore, the article discussed **innovative recycling technologies**. Advanced methods such as hydrometallurgical and pyrometallurgical processes have emerged, offering efficient ways to recover high-purity materials from used batteries. These technologies not only optimize material recovery but also minimize waste and emissions, making them crucial for the future of sustainable recycling.
